With your house nestled into a friendly suburban neighborhood, you might be apt to go for a classic, welcoming look to your front entrance. Hang a light sheet of webbing over your front door for an instant Halloween feel. Include wooden baskets, pumpkins and candles of all shapes and sizes, and you can easily transform your front porch from summer to fall.
Decorating your front porch and door is quite possibly not a style that you’re a fan of, but don’t worry, you can still participate by dressing up a lamp post or your mailbox with corn stocks and fall flowers. Adding flowers in shades of reds, oranges and yellows will instantly add a classic fall feel to your property.
Engaging in the decorating competition might not be your idea of fun, but there are still ways for you to partake in creating a fall feel to your neighborhood. Decorating your front steps with an array of pumpkins and gourds in varied sizes and colors is an easy and elegant route to take to show your fall spirit.
